DISCOVER DEV.PRO’S EXCLUSIVE CTO DINNERS. DISCOVER DEV.PRO’S EXCLUSIVE CTO DINNERS. LEARN MORE

AI Software Development Services

Dev.Pro’s AI software development services enable our clients to amplify their existing capabilities through process automation, strategic decision-making, and labor cost optimization. As artificial intelligence technology develops into an early majority adoption stage, businesses partnering artificial intelligence development companies gain a compelling competitive edge.

Our clients leveraged our AI & ML development services to optimize business-critical missions like staff optimization, inventory management, demand forecasting, risk monitoring & control.

  • 850+
    Technical talent
  • 12+
    Years developing
decor

Trusted by:

Key AI & ML Software Development Capabilities

As a software development partner with over a decade’s experience in coding with diverse technologies, Dev.Pro uses a robust talent mix of internal experts and newly hired software engineers according to the client’s specific needs. That said, our cumulative delivery experience features an array of distinguished cases of using AI technologies and their derivative sub-tech to reimagine client business processes.

Computer Vision
Computer Vision
  • Leverage our expertise in computer vision technologies that specialize in accurate image and object recognition for diverse applications.
  • Integrate cutting-edge existing solutions into your software systems, empowering intelligent visual analysis.
  • Develop customized solutions to revolutionize how you interact with visual data.
NLP [Natural Language Processing]
NLP [Natural Language Processing]
  • Expertise in NLP-driven software development.
  • Seamless integration of NLP capabilities into software systems.
  • Customized solutions tailored to your unique business needs.
Data Mining
Data Mining
  • Proficiency in data mining techniques and methodologies.
  • Tailor data mining capabilities for seamless integration with your software systems.
  • Create bespoke solutions that align with your business objectives and extract actionable insights to optimize decision-making.

Why Hire an AI Software Development Company?

  • SPEED
    SPEED

    As workflows become automated with the help of machine learning algorithms, multiple processes take minutes to complete instead of hours, days, or even weeks of human execution.

    New feature releases can be shortened significantly through enhancements to deployment, security, and scalability.

  • SCALABILITY
    SCALABILITY

    Being a prerogative of the larger enterprises, efficiencies gained through integration of the machine learning artificial intelligence principles into one’s software ecosystem enable fast and exponential scaling — both horizontally and vertically.

  • SECURITY
    SECURITY

    Data security benefits from artificial intelligence technology as activities of malicious agents can be spotted easily and automatically elevated to the relevant team members for elimination or mitigation.

  • COST
    COST

    AI adoption has led to sizable cost savings across supply chain management, manufacturing, corporate finance, and risk management sectors. 

    Businesses enjoy lower expenditure on delivery, marketing, service operations, and labor costs due to automation and better forecasting and alerting mechanisms.

  • COMPLIANCE
    COMPLIANCE

    The role of compliance and auditing in sectors with sensitive data like healthcare and banking is mission-critical. AI technology helps manage risks and embed compliance-
    related checks into enterprise workflows, making both external and internal audits less stressful for all parties.

  • REPORTING
    REPORTING

    A single pane of glass perspective is critical for enterprises functioning across continents, time zones, and currencies. AI and ML capabilities allow automated data cleaning, extraction, and processing for precise, timely, and easy-to-comprehend reports for key stakeholders.

Whether your company has only started using artificial intelligence technology to accelerate your business or is using it for multiple processes, Dev.Pro can help optimize and grow these initiatives.

Artificial Intelligence Development Services

If you are looking for AI app development services or just need a consultation to understand potential uses, the Dev.Pro team can help. Our outsourcing offering ranges from chatbots to RPA, from data extraction to retraining ML algorithms based on data drift, and from voice recognition to computer vision capabilities.

Business Processes Automation

Business Processes Automation

Dev.Pro’s data engineers can help companies with Business Process Automation by using AI/ML to integrate unstructured data into the process. This includes algorithms to decipher visual objects, videos, images, and PDFs so that patterns can be recognized and integrated into the automation processes across the enterprise. We also utilize Robotic Process Automation.

AI Consulting Services
Data Extraction & Integration
Business Processes Automation
icon
Predictive Analytics & Forecasting
MLOps [DevOps for Machine Learning]
Generative AI Adoption

Partnerships & Certifications:

DEV.PRO COUNTS

Rapid Growth & Proven Ability to Deliver.

13
>
Years of Growth
900
>
Talented Experts & Growing
90
% >
Referral Business from Satisfied Clients
50
>
Countries Across the Globe
1
Single Mission to Accelerate Success

AI & ML Development Tech Stack

We hire ML developers, data engineers, and scientists based on the specific requirements and technology skills for every project. Our existing portfolio involves major tech for data extraction and storage, automation, infrastructure, and deep learning.

Languages & Libraries
Python
PyTorch
TensorFlow
OpenAI
openCV
scikit-learn
Databases & Storage
Databricks
Snowflake
MongoDB
Amazon S3
Google Cloud Bigtable
Cloud
AWS
GCP
MLOps
Amazon SageMaker
Vertex AI

Our AI / ML Software Development Process

The algorithm of our cooperation will depend on the stage at which we pick up your project and the scope of work needed, but these steps are common for many collaboration scenarios

  • # 01
    Project Objectives Settings
  • # 02
    Data Acquisition
  • # 03
    Data Preprocessing & Exploration
  • # 04
    Feature Engineering & Model Selection
  • # 05
    Model Training, Evaluation, Optimization
  • # 06
    Deployment, Monitoring, Maintenance

Contact Our AI Experts

Our AI Software Development Experts
  • Slaschilin_Denis_Dev.Pro
    Denis Slaschilin
    Senior Software Engineer
  • Kostiantyn Reshetniak
    Head of BAO